POST UTME UNN 2023 Physics | Objective
Practice these randomly selected questions to test your readiness.
Question 1
A 5 μF capacitor is connected in series with a 10 kΩ resistor and a 20 V battery. What is the time cons\tant of the circuit?
Question 2
A particle of mass 2 kg is moving in a circular path with a cons\tant speed of 4 m/s. The radius of the circle is 3 m. What is the magnitude of the centripetal acceleration of the particle?
Question 3
A 20 V battery is connected in series with a 5 Ω resistor and a 10 Ω resistor. What is the current flowing through the circuit?
Question 4
A particle of mass 2 kg is moving in a circular path of radius 3 m with a cons\tant speed of 4 m/s. If the particle is subjected to a centripetal acceleration of 2 m/s^2, what is the magnitude of the net force acting on the particle?
Question 5
A block of mass 5 kg is placed on a frictionless surface and a horizontal force of 10 N is applied to it. If the block is displaced by 2 m, what is the work done on the block?
Question 6
A particle of mass 2 kg is moving in a circular path of radius 3 m with a cons\tant speed of 4 m/s. If the particle is subjected to a centripetal force of 12 N, what is the magnitude of the acceleration of the particle?
Question 7
A circuit consists of a 12 V battery, a 4 Ω resistor, and a 6 Ω resistor connected in series. What is the total resis\tance of the circuit?
Question 8
A projectile is launched from the ground with an initial velocity of 20 m/s at an angle of 60° above the horizontal. If the acceleration due to gravity is 9.8 m/s^2, what is the maximum height reached by the projectile?
Question 9
A light ray passes through a prism and is re\fracted. If the angle of incidence is 30° and the angle of re\fraction is 20°, what is the angle of deviation?
Question 10
A block of mass 5 kg is attached to a spring with a spring cons\tant of 100 N/m. The block is displaced by 0.2 m from its equilibrium position and released. What is the maximum speed of the block?
Question 11
A block of copper with a mass of 2 kg is heated from 20°C to 80°C. If the specific heat capacity of copper is 0.385 J/g°C, what is the energy transferred to the block?
Question 12
A radioactive subs\tance has a half-life of 10 years. If the initial activity is 100 Bq, what is the activity after 20 years?
Question 13
A capacitor consists of two parallel plates, each of area 0.1 m^2, separated by a dis\tance of 0.01 m. If the capaci\tance of the capacitor is 10^-6 F, what is the charge stored on the capacitor when a potential difference of 100 V is applied across it?
